Ep. 21

DBT Education: GIVE + THINK skills aka how to improve your relationships... navigating parental conflicts, friendships, and arguments

In this episode of DBT education I teach the GIVE (be Gentle, act Interested, Validate, Easy manner) and THINK (Think, Have empathy, Interpretations, Notice, use Kindness) skills allowing listeners to effectively navigate and improve their relationships.
